{{nihongo|Kōki Chūma|中馬 弘毅|Chūma Kōki|extra=born October 8, 1936}} is a former Japanese politician who served in the House of Representatives in the Diet (national legislature) as a member of the Liberal Democratic Party. A native of Osaka, Osaka and graduate of the University of Tokyo he was elected for the first time in 1976 as a member of the now-defunct party New Liberal Club. His father is Kaoru Chūma, former mayor of Osaka.
